بازی پازل در محیط اکسل: راهنمای جامع و کامل
در دنیای امروز، بازیهای پازل نه تنها به عنوان یک سرگرمی، بلکه به عنوان ابزاری مؤثر برای تمرین ذهن و تقویت مهارتهای تحلیلی و منطقی شناخته میشوند. یکی از جذابترین و در عین حال چالشبرانگیزترین نوع این بازیها، بازیهای پازل در محیط اکسل است که به دلیل امکانات بینظیر این برنامه، به کاربران اجازه میدهد تا بازیهایی تعاملی، خلاقانه و در عین حال آموزشی را طراحی و اجرا کنند. در ادامه، قصد داریم هر آنچه درباره بازی پازل در محیط اکسل باید بدانید را به صورت کامل و جامع توضیح دهیم، از نحوه ساخت و طراحی، تا نکات فنی و ترفندهای مهم.
مزایای استفاده از اکسل برای ساخت بازی پازل
یکی از دلایل اصلی محبوبیت ساخت بازیهای پازل در اکسل، قابلیتهای گسترده و انعطافپذیری این برنامه است. اکسل، با داشتن سلولهای قابل تنظیم، فرمولهای پیچیده، ویجتهای تعاملی و ویژگیهای تصویری، امکانات بینظیری را در اختیار توسعهدهندگان قرار میدهد. به علاوه، با توجه به اینکه اکسل در اکثر سیستمها نصب شده است، کاربران میتوانند به راحتی و بدون نیاز به نصب برنامههای دیگر، بازیهای خود را اجرا و تجربه کنند. این قابلیت، باعث میشود تا بازیهای پازل در محیط اکسل، هم در آموزش، هم در سرگرمی و هم در تمرینهای فکری، کاربرد گستردهای داشته باشند.
انواع بازیهای پازل قابل ساخت در اکسل
در این بخش، به دستهبندی انواع بازیهای پازل میپردازیم که میتوان در محیط اکسل طراحی و اجرا کرد. هر کدام از این بازیها، ویژگیهای خاص خود را دارند و نیازمند سطح متفاوتی از مهارت در برنامهنویسی و طراحی هستند.
- پازلهای جستوجو و پیدا کردن اشیاء: این بازیها معمولا شامل یک صفحه بزرگ با اشیاء مخفی یا پنهان هستند که بازیکن باید آنها را پیدا کند. این نوع بازی، مناسب برای تمرین تمرکز و دقت است.
- پازلهای منطقی و حل جدول: این دسته شامل بازیهایی مانند سودوکو، جدولهای عددی و یا بازیهای با قواعد خاص است که نیازمند استدلال و تحلیل هستند.
- پازلهای تصویری و پازلهای تصویربرداری: در این نوع، تصاویر ناقص یا معکوس قرار داده میشوند و کاربر باید آنها را کامل یا مرتب کند.
- پازلهای مسیر یابی و هدایت: این بازیها شامل پیدا کردن مسیر درست از نقطه شروع به پایان است، که نیازمند برنامهریزی و پیشبینی است.
- پازلهای کلمات و معماهای زبانی: در این دسته، کاربر باید معماهای کلامی حل کند یا کلمات مخفی را بیابد.
نحوه ساخت بازی پازل در اکسل
ساخت بازی در اکسل، نیازمند رعایت چند مرحله مهم است. در ادامه، این مراحل با جزئیات بررسی میشود:
۱. طراحی محیط بازی: در این مرحله، باید صفحهای مناسب برای بازی خود طراحی کنید. معمولا، از سلولهای اکسل به عنوان بخشهای مختلف بازی بهره میبرند. مثلا، برای بازی سودوکو، یک جدول ۹ در ۹، مناسب است.
۲. تعیین قوانین و قواعد بازی: باید مشخص کنید که هر قسمت چه وظیفهای دارد، چه قوانینی باید رعایت شود، و چه ورودیهایی مجاز است.
۳. استفاده از فرمولها و توابع اکسل: برای پیادهسازی منطق بازی، نیاز است که از توابع مختلف مانند IF، VLOOKUP، COUNTIF و دیگر توابع بهره ببرید. این بخش، مهمترین قسمت است، چون بدون منطق صحیح، بازی ناقص یا بیفایده خواهد بود.
۴. افزودن عناصر تعاملی: برای جذابتر کردن بازی، میتوان از دکمهها، فرمها و کنترلهای ActiveX یا Form Controls بهره برد. این عناصر، کاربر را قادر میسازند تا به راحتی ورودیها را ثبت کند و بازی را کنترل نماید.
۵. طراحی رابط کاربری جذاب: رنگبندی مناسب، فونتهای خوانا، و قرار دادن تصاویر و آیکونهای مرتبط، ظاهر بازی را جذابتر میکند.
۶. افزودن بخش راهنما و راهنمای بازی: بهتر است یک صفحه راهنما طراحی کنید که قوانین و نحوه بازی را توضیح دهد، تا کاربر بتواند به راحتی وارد بازی شود.
۷. افزودن قابلیت ریست و ذخیرهسازی: کاربران باید بتوانند بازی را ریست کنند یا نتیجههای قبلی را ذخیره و بازی را ادامه دهند.
نمونههایی از بازیهای پازل در اکسل
در این قسمت، چند نمونه عملی و قابل پیادهسازی در اکسل آورده شده است:
- پازل سودوکو: یک جدول ۹ در ۹ ساختید، با قوانین برای پر کردن اعداد از ۱ تا ۹ در هر سطر، ستون، و بخش ۳ در ۳.
- پازل جستوجوی اشیاء: صفحات تصویری با اشیاء مخفی، که کاربر باید با کلیک کردن یا وارد کردن مکانها، آنها را پیدا کند.
- پازل مسیر یابی: نقشهای ساده، با مسیرهای مختلف، و کاربر باید مسیر کوتاهترین یا صحیحترین را پیدا کند.
- پازل کلمات مخفی: جدولهایی با حروف، و لیستی از کلمات مخفی که باید پیدا شوند.
ترفندها و نکات مهم در طراحی بازی پازل در اکسل
برای اینکه بازی ساختهشده، جذاب و کاربردی باشد، باید نکات زیر را رعایت کنید:
- گرافیک و ظاهر بازی: هر چه بازی زیباتر و کاربرپسندتر باشد، بیشتر هیجانانگیز است.
- تعامل کاربر: از کنترلهای اکسل بهره ببرید تا کاربر احساس کند در حال بازی است، نه فقط وارد کردن دادهها.
- بازخورد فوری: در صورت خطا یا برنده شدن، پیامهای مناسب نشان دهید.
- سادگی و پیچیدگی: تعادل بین سادگی و چالش، کلید موفقیت است؛ بازی نباید خیلی آسان یا خیلی سخت باشد.
- آزمون و اصلاح: پیش از انتشار، بازی را چندین بار تست کنید و خطاهای منطقی یا فنی را برطرف کنید.
- مستندسازی: دستورالعملهای واضح و ساده بنویسید تا کاربر به راحتی بتواند بازی را درک کند.
چالشها و محدودیتهای ساخت بازی در اکسل
در کنار مزایا، ساخت بازیهای پازل در اکسل با چالشهایی نیز همراه است. مثلا، پیچیدگی در طراحی منطقهای پیچیده، محدودیتهای گرافیکی، و نیاز به مهارت در برنامهنویسی VBA، از جمله این چالشها هستند. علاوه بر این، برخی بازیهای پیچیدهتر ممکن است نیازمند کدهای VBA باشند که ممکن است برای کاربران عادی دشوار باشد.
نتیجهگیری
در نهایت، ساخت بازی پازل در محیط اکسل، یک فعالیت جذاب، آموزشی و البته چالشبرانگیز است که میتواند مهارتهای فنی و خلاقانه شما را به حد قابل توجهی افزایش دهد. این نوع بازیها، نه تنها برای سرگرمی مناسب هستند، بلکه ابزار بسیار موثری برای آموزش مفاهیم ریاضی، منطقی و حل مسئله در محیطی ساده و در دسترس محسوب میشوند. با صرف کمی وقت و تمرین، میتوانید بازیهای متنوع و جذابی طراحی کنید که هم خودتان از ساخت آن لذت ببرید، هم دیگران را درگیر و سرگرم کنید.
در پایان، بیتردید، اکسل میتواند به عنوان یک بستر قدرتمند برای طراحی بازیهای پازل، فرصتهای بینظیری در حوزه آموزش و سرگرمی فراهم کند. پس، چرا شروع نکنید؟ به دنیای بازیهای پازل در اکسل وارد شوید و خلاقیتتان را به نمایش بگذارید!